Subject: Key rotation for Glyphsniff encoding service

Hi Marit,

As part of our quarterly rotation, the credential for Glyphsniff — the internal service that detects character encoding on uploaded text files — has been cycled. The old key stops working Friday at 18:00. Please update the release pipeline config before then; the staging smoke tests will fail otherwise. No other services are affected by this rotation. The new key for Glyphsniff is below.

API key for taduf-yahif: qvz11-nMDtAWg6H2u

Hey plugin folks! Welcome to Flagpole, our rollout framework. Your plugin declares flags in a manifest; Flagpole handles staged rollouts, kill switches, and percentage targeting for you. Don't cache flag values longer than 60 seconds — that's the big gotcha. Docs and the sandbox live on the Flagpole portal. Questions about manifest review go here.

escalation mailbox, kaweg-kahif: druwyn.sordor@nelvroworks.corp

For the sales leads: finance has completed its first-pass review of the proposed joint venture with Aldermoor Logistics covering the Southvale distribution corridor. Modeled revenue synergies reach 9% by year two, assuming the Corvette product line transitions fully to the shared network. Capital outlay is front-loaded but within the approved envelope. Customer contracts would novate gradually, so expect no immediate changes to your accounts. One planning detail, restricted to this group, follows below.

management briefing: The pricing group signed off on a budget of $40.7 million for Project Holath. The renewal with Holethax Holdings closes at $35.8 million a year, 63 percent above the last contract.

Step 7: Archive cold storage buckets. Frostbin buckets untouched for 180 days move to the archive tier. The migration script tags each bucket, snapshots its manifest, then transitions objects in batches. Verify the dry-run output matches the manifest count before approving. Rollback is only possible within 24 hours of transition. Review the archiver settings below and confirm they match staging before sign-off:

deployment values, bafog-kahog:
RALWYN_LOG_LEVEL=error
RALWYN_METRICS_HOST=metrics.ralwyn.norvalabs.corp
RALWYN_POOL_SIZE=4